The Mappervision Song Contest LXXII is the seventy-second monthly edition of the Mappervision Song Contest. It is based on Eurovision but with alternate countries (nations) in Mapperdonia. It takes place in Berlin, ABSA Germany following the nation's victory at the August 2021 edition with Måneskin performing I Wanna Be Your Slave. This is the third time when ABSA Germany hosted the Mappervision Song Contest.
Pannonia won the contest with the song "Purge The Poison" performed by Greek-Welsh singer Marina. This was Pannonia's sixth victory in Mappervision. ABSA Germany, Tucsón, Kurwalands and Benarsk rounded out the top five.

Location
Shortly after ABSA Germany won the previous edition, AGTV, the national broadcaster of ABSA Germany started to seek the host city and host venue for the seventy-second Mappervision Song Contest. Four venues sent a bid for hosting the contest and these venues were the Lanxess Arena in Cologne, the Mercedes-Benz Arena in Berlin, the Barclaycard Arena in Hamburg and the Sparkassen Arena in Kiel.
AGTV announced that the Mercedes-Benz Arena in Berlin would be the host venue for the 72nd Mappervision Song Contest. The Mercedes-Benz Arena has a capacity of approximately 14,800 attendees.
City | Venue | Capacity | Notes |
---|---|---|---|
Cologne | Lanxess Arena | 19,250 | Hosted several concerts and indoor sporting events. Hosted the Mappervision Song Contest LIII. |
Berlin | Mercedes-Benz Arena | 14,800 | Hosted several concerts and indoor sporting events. Hosted the Mappervision Song Contest LXX and LXXI. |
Hamburg | Barclaycard Arena | 13,000 | Hosted several concerts and indoor sporting events. |
Kiel | Sparkassen Arena | 10,300 | Hosted several concerts and indoor sporting events. |
